Why Your Support Matters
PAC is a cornerstone of Sublette County . Welcoming more than ten times our county’s population through its doors each year. But the costs of maintaining this lifeline have risen dramatically, while public funding has not kept pace.
Since 2016, PAC’s operating budget has dropped by nearly 40%, and county rec mill contributions have been cut in half. Utility costs alone have more than doubled. Despite this, PAC continues to provide 80 hours a week of access, serving over 100,000 visits annually.
That gap, between what PAC receives and what it truly costs to operate- is where Friends of PAC steps in.
Your donation helps bridge this gap so PAC can keep offering swim lessons, youth programs, senior fitness, and community events without interruption.

Scholarship Programs
Friends of PAC ensures no child is left behind through our Youth Membership & Activity Scholarships. Providing access to memberships, youth programs, and Little Wrangler Day Camp for qualifying families. These scholarships remove financial barriers without stigma, creating dignity, opportunity, and inclusion for every child in Sublette County.
In 2024 alone, Friends of PAC provided:
  • $8,958 in tuition assistance
  • 65 hours of summer enrichment
  • 487 youth sports scholarships
  • Swim lessons for 384 children
  • 600+ volunteer hours to sustain programs and events

About Friends of PAC
Friends of PAC is a volunteer-led nonprofit supporting the Pinedale Aquatic Center and the greater Sublette County region, promoting wellness, safety, and connection.
We believe that every person in our community deserves access to programs that build confidence, teach life-saving skills, and create lasting bonds. Through the generosity of donors, volunteers, and business champions, we ensure PAC remains a vital resource for families, travelers, and neighbors across the mountains.
